Exploring the Best online rn degree programs for Your Nursing Career

In today’s rapidly evolving healthcare landscape, the demand for skilled Registered Nurses (RNs) continues to soar, driven by an aging population, advances in medical technology, and a growing emphasis on preventive care. For many aspiring and current healthcare professionals, pursuing an online RN degree program offers a flexible and accessible pathway to enter or advance in this rewarding field. These programs are designed to accommodate the busy schedules of working adults, parents, and those with other commitments, providing a blend of theoretical knowledge and practical clinical experience. Whether you are starting from scratch with an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) or seeking to advance your education with a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N), online RN degree programs can open doors to diverse career opportunities, from hospital settings to community health roles.

The structure of online RN degree programs typically combines asynchronous coursework, virtual simulations, and in-person clinical rotations arranged in the student’s local area. This hybrid model allows students to complete lectures, assignments, and discussions at their own pace while gaining hands-on experience in real healthcare environments. Accreditation is a critical factor to consider when evaluating these programs, as it ensures the curriculum meets rigorous standards set by bodies like the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) or the Accreditation Commission for Education in Nursing (ACEN). Graduating from an accredited program is often essential for licensure and employment, as it qualifies students to sit for the NCLEX-RN exam, the national licensing test for RNs. Additionally, many programs offer support services, such as academic advising, career placement, and online tutoring, to help students succeed in their academic journey.

One of the primary advantages of online RN degree programs is their flexibility, which allows students to balance education with work and family responsibilities. However, this mode of learning requires strong self-discipline, time management skills, and technological proficiency. Students must be proactive in engaging with course materials and communicating with instructors and peers. Financial considerations are also important; tuition costs can vary widely, but options like federal aid, scholarships, and employer reimbursement programs can make these programs more affordable. It’s advisable to research multiple institutions, compare curricula, and read student reviews to find a program that aligns with your career goals and learning style.

For those interested in specific specializations, many online RN degree programs offer concentrations in areas such as pediatrics, gerontology, or public health. These tracks can enhance your expertise and marketability in niche fields. Moreover, for RNs looking to advance further, online pathways to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) or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) degrees are available, enabling roles like nurse practitioner, clinical nurse specialist, or educator. The growing integration of technology in healthcare, such as telehealth and electronic health records, means that online programs often include training in these areas, preparing graduates for modern clinical environments.

Below is a list of common steps to get started in an online RN program, followed by key factors to consider during your search.

  1. Research accredited institutions offering online RN degrees, such as public universities, private colleges, or specialized nursing schools.
  2. Evaluate admission requirements, which may include prerequisites like science courses, a minimum GPA, or relevant healthcare experience.
  3. Apply for financial aid by completing the FAFSA and exploring scholarships tailored to nursing students.
  4. Plan your schedule to accommodate online coursework and clinical rotations, ensuring you have reliable internet access and necessary technology.
  5. Engage with support services early on, such as academic advisors, to stay on track with graduation and licensure goals.

When comparing programs, it’s helpful to consider factors like cost, flexibility, and outcomes. Here is a breakdown of elements to keep in mind:

  • Accreditation status: Always verify that the program is accredited by a recognized body to ensure quality and eligibility for licensure.
  • Curriculum relevance: Look for programs that cover essential topics like anatomy, pharmacology, and nursing ethics, with opportunities for specialization.
  • Clinical placement assistance: Many programs help arrange local clinical sites, which is crucial for gaining practical experience.
  • Graduation and NCLEX pass rates: High rates indicate a program’s effectiveness in preparing students for success.
  • Student support: Robust resources, such as online libraries, technical help, and career services, can enhance your learning experience.
